Women’s liberation to be discussed at Guelph Historical Society talk on Feb. 4

GUELPH - The Voices Behind Change: Women’s Liberation in the 1970s will be taking place at St. Andrew’s Presbyterian Church on Feb. 4. at 7:30pm.

Hosted by the Guelph Historical Society as part of its Evening with History program, the event will see  as the guest speaker Amy McBride.

Her talk will focus on women at the University of Guelph in the 1970s and how they took part in the women’s liberation movement.

Her primary source will be The Ontarion, the campus student newspaper.
